Concave Trematode [Cryptocotyle concava]

Description
Cryptocotyle concava is a species of trematodes in the family Heterophyidae. It is a parasite that infects a variety of marine fish. The adult worms are found in the intestine of the definitive host. They are small, concave in shape, and have a complex life cycle that involves several intermediate hosts.
